Analysis
Thailand recorded -71 current US$ for net bilateral aid flows from dac donors, denmark (current us$), gaps in 2022.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 100.1% on the previous year and down 100.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, net bilateral aid flows from dac donors, denmark (current us$), gaps in Thailand peaked at 30.32 million current US$ in 1999 and was at its lowest, -12.80 million current US$, in 2016.
Thailand ranks 121st of 135 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Net bilateral aid flows from DAC donors, Denmark (current US$) with 378 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
Computed from
- Net bilateral aid flows from DAC donors, Denmark Development Assistance Committee,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
